A prominent UK facilities management firm is seeking a part-time Cleaner in Torquay. This position involves maintaining safe and hygienic environments, dusting, sweeping, and sanitising high-traffic areas.
Ideal candidates will have excellent organisational skills and flexibility, with a preference for prior cleaning experience.
Join the team for competitive pay and diverse opportunities to develop your career within a large organization.

How to prepare for a job interview at Compass Group
β¨Know the Company
Before your interview, take some time to research the facilities management firm. Understand their values, mission, and the services they offer. This will help you tailor your answers and show that you're genuinely interested in being part of their team.
β¨Highlight Relevant Experience
If you've got prior cleaning experience, make sure to bring it up during the interview. Share specific examples of tasks you've handled, like maintaining hygiene standards or managing high-traffic areas. This will demonstrate your capability and readiness for the role.
β¨Show Your Organisational Skills
Since the job requires excellent organisational skills, be prepared to discuss how you manage your time and tasks effectively. You could mention any systems or methods you use to stay organised, especially in a busy environment.
β¨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, donβt for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team you'll be working with or the training opportunities available. This shows your enthusiasm for the role and hel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
